Ingredients Overview

Essential Ingredients for Greek Yogurt Pancakes

| Ingredient | Amount | Purpose |
|———————-|—————-|————|
| Greek yogurt | 1 cup | Adds protein, moisture, and tang |
| Eggs | 2 large | Binds ingredients, adds fluffiness |
| All-purpose flour | 1 cup | Provides structure (or gluten-free alternative) |
| Baking powder | 1 tsp | Helps pancakes rise |
| Honey/maple syrup | 2 tbsp | Natural sweetness |
| Vanilla extract | 1 tsp | Enhances flavor |
| Milk (any type) | ¼ cup | Adjusts batter consistency |
| Salt | ½ tsp | Balances flavors |

Dietary Substitutions to Customize Your Greek Yogurt Pancakes

  • Gluten-free: Use oat flour or almond flour (1:1 ratio).
  • Vegan: Replace eggs with flax eggs (1 tbsp flax + 3 tbsp water per egg) and use plant-based yogurt.
  • Low-carb: Substitute flour with protein powder + almond flour.
  • Dairy-free: Swap Greek yogurt for coconut yogurt.

How to Prepare the Perfect Greek Yogurt Pancakes: Step-by-Step Guide

  1. Prepare the Wet Ingredients:
  2. In a bowl, whisk Greek yogurt, eggs, honey, and vanilla until smooth.

  3. Mix Dry Ingredients:

  4. In another bowl, combine flour, baking powder, and salt.

  5. Combine Batter:

  6. Gradually fold dry ingredients into wet mix. Add milk as needed for a pourable consistency.

  7. Cook Pancakes:

  8. Heat a non-stick pan over medium heat. Pour ¼ cup batter per pancake. Cook until bubbles form (2-3 mins), then flip.

  9. Serve Warm:

  10. Top with berries, nuts, or syrup for extra flavor.

Mastering Greek Yogurt Pancakes: Advanced Tips and Variations

  • Fluffy Secret: Let batter rest 5 mins before cooking for extra rise.
  • Flavor Boost: Add lemon zest, cinnamon, or chocolate chips.
  • Protein Hack: Mix in collagen or whey protein powder.

How to Store Greek Yogurt Pancakes: Best Practices

  • Fridge: Keep in an airtight container for 3 days.
  • Freeze: Layer with parchment paper; freeze for 1 month.
  • Reheat: Microwave 30 secs or toast for crispiness.

FAQs: Frequently Asked Questions About Greek Yogurt Pancakes

Q: Can I make these pancakes ahead?
A: Yes! Store batter in the fridge for up to 24 hours.

Q: Can I use regular yogurt?
A: Yes, but Greek yogurt is thicker and higher in protein.

Q: Are these pancakes keto-friendly?
A: Swap flour for almond flour + sweetener for a low-carb version.
